Block

#21,471,586
Block Number
21,471,586 @ 04/21/2025, 14:16:10
Status
Finalized
ID
0x0147a1627d45748ee02b1e362f2eaf9cae4af2436187268b670e7f33f03c1497
Transactions
Gas Used
3734734/40000000 (9.34% Used)
Total Score
2,096,704,882 (+99)
Rewards
12.76 VTHO